What Pharmacological Treatments Are Available for Hearing Loss Management?

Pharmacological treatments for sudden hearing loss often involve the administration of steroids and other medications aimed at reducing inflammation in the inner ear. When administered promptly, these interventions can help preserve or restore hearing function, minimising potential complications associated with hearing loss.

Regular medical supervision is vital to monitor the effectiveness of these treatments and address any side effects that may arise. By adhering to prescribed regimens and maintaining open communication with healthcare providers, individuals can significantly enhance their chances of a successful recovery from sudden hearing loss.

Frequently Asked Questions About Sudden Hearing Loss

What is sudden hearing loss?

Sudden hearing loss refers to an unexpected and rapid decrease in hearing ability, often occurring within a span of days or even hours. It can be partial or complete and may affect one or both ears, necessitating immediate medical evaluation and intervention.

What causes sudden hearing loss?

Common causes of sudden hearing loss include viral infections, physical trauma, autoimmune disorders, vascular issues, and exposure to loud noises. Identifying the underlying cause is essential for effective treatment and management.

How can I prevent sudden hearing loss?

Preventing sudden hearing loss involves avoiding exposure to loud noises, maintaining a healthy lifestyle, managing stress effectively, and regularly checking your hearing health with professionals to identify any issues early.

Is sudden hearing loss reversible?

In some instances, sudden hearing loss can be reversible, particularly if treated promptly. However, the extent of recovery often depends on the underlying cause and the timeliness of medical intervention received.

What are the symptoms of sudden hearing loss?

Symptoms can include a rapid decrease in hearing ability, muffled sounds, ringing in the ears (tinnitus), and sometimes vertigo. These symptoms may vary in intensity and duration, necessitating prompt evaluation if they occur.

When should I see a doctor for sudden hearing loss?

You should seek medical attention immediately if you experience sudden hearing loss. Timely medical evaluation is crucial for identifying the cause and initiating appropriate treatment to preserve hearing function.

Are there any risk factors for sudden hearing loss?

Risk factors include age, exposure to loud noises, certain medical conditions (such as diabetes), and a family history of hearing loss. Recognising these factors can help mitigate risks effectively and promote better auditory health.

What treatments are available for sudden hearing loss?

Available treatments may include medications like corticosteroids to reduce inflammation, sound therapy, hearing aids, and in some cases, surgery. The treatment plan will depend on the underlying cause determined by a healthcare professional.

How can lifestyle changes impact hearing health?

Adopting healthier lifestyle choices, including a balanced diet, regular exercise, and stress management, can significantly enhance overall auditory health and decrease the risk of sudden hearing loss.

Can sudden hearing loss occur in both ears?

Yes, while sudden hearing loss often affects one ear, it can also occur in both ears simultaneously. If bilateral sudden hearing loss occurs, it is crucial to seek immediate medical attention for proper evaluation and treatment.
